Important Notice: New Roof Void Safety Procedure

Effective January 1, 2025, changes to Queensland Electrical Safety Regulations require new safety measures for accessing roof voids or ceiling spaces during pest control services.

Key Safety Requirements:

Power Must Be Switched Off Before our technicians can enter the roof void/ceiling space, the mains power must be turned off at the meter box by you or a nominated person. If you are unsure how to do this, please consult a qualified electrician.

Duration of Power Off

Power will typically be off for no more than 20 minutes. Our technician will notify you when it is safe to switch it back on.

Exceptions

If uninterrupted power is required for medical devices or other reasons, or if you choose not to turn off the power, our technicians will proceed with your service without accessing the roof void/ceiling space.
